I’m 22 and I’ve just started my first corporate job as a new-graduate software engineer at a well-known tech company. I’ve only been working here 4 months but I am so certain now that I want to be an entrepreneur. Executing on ideas has never been one of my problems, I act quickly and I absolutely HATE waiting once I’m firmly hooked on an idea. My dilemma is that right now I’m REALLY itching to quit my job so I can dedicate my whole day to execute some business ideas I’m really keen to get to work on but if I stick around in this job for 10 months I’ll receive a stock bonus currently worth over $100k. I’m really itching to quit now but I’m restraining myself because I think a $100k bonus could buy me a few years to work on my business without worrying too much about bills. I’m already so sure I don’t want the corporate lifestyle. I’m willing to fail over and over again for years until I produce a successful business even if that means working part time on the side just to pay the bills. Though would it be smarter to just wait 10 months to receive my bonus and then quit? I’d really appreciate everyone’s thoughts.
I’m glad to be joining such a great community. Thanks for your help! Also, it’s also worth mentioning that I want to start working on my business ASAP before life potentially makes it even harder with kids, committed relationships, etc.
